Abstract

The invention discloses a level measuring device for a liquid layered substance. The device comprises a steel wire rope, a heavy hammer, a releasing and counting device, a step motor, a control arithmetic unit circuit and a display instrument or a control circuit, wherein the releasing and counting device is connected with the control arithmetic unit circuit, the releasing and counting device is arranged and fixed above a substance warehouse, a tension pulley is arranged on the releasing and counting device, one end of the steel wire rope is fixed on the step motor, the heavy hammer is hung on the bottom end of the steel wire rope, the upper end of the steel wire rope which is connected with the step motor after winding around the tension pulley is hung above the liquid level of the substance warehouse, the step motor is connected with the control arithmetic unit circuit, and the control arithmetic unit is connected with a field or remote controlled display instrument or the control circuit. In the invention, with the tension pulley arranged on the releasing and counting device, the number of levels and the position of each layered substance can be determined according to the change in tension, and the thickness of single level substance and the height of total substance can be calculated by using the release speed and release time of the steel wire rope.

Background technology
The layering level gauging is very important in industrial circle; As: the thing position amount on the head tank is very important measurement data in the chemical industry; It is for quality control, the proportioning raw materials of Chemical Manufacture; Enhancing productivity and improving production security plays important effect, all is to adopt contactless measurement for liquid object at present, measures like means such as ultrasound wave, radars; Owing to the reason of the characteristics of liquid object and technology make survey instruments such as ultrasound wave, radar can not measure layering position and each layering altitude information, simultaneously applied occasion also is restricted.

Principle of work of the present invention is:
The liquid layering article position measuring device 100 of the present invention is provided with the wire rope 10 of surveying weight 20 as the thing position; Said wire rope 10 1 ends are connected with the release counting device 30 that is provided with straining pulley 32; Said wire rope 10 is discharged by stepper motor 40, step-by-step controller output length; Tension change shows layer height, stops until solid material, regains and surveys weight 20 in reference position, and measuring process is accomplished.Go out the data such as the number of plies and the total height of materials of individual layer material thickness of layering material according to numerical evaluation between tension force and the speed, these liquid state layering article position measuring device 100 particularly suitables and measurement and the control technology of measuring liquid thing goer position.It not only is applicable to the measurement of feed bin thing bit depth, and can also be applicable to the measurement of the long distance of material.All computational datas can on the Displaying Meter of this locality, show also can be through communications protocol the change teletransmission to the central control desk in strange land, compatible in PLC and DCS system, thus realize that real time data gathers in time and show and control.
